Work is good but taking longer than we expected.

Maybe you had a different crew but lot longer than one day.
Took down the old screens took 1 1/2 days
Put up the windows 2 days
Stucco 1 day
Paint 1 day
Was supposed to finish today but just showed up at 1 pm and leaving back in a bit. Say they are going to finish putting screens in and hardware but do not think they will be done today.

We have an Ivy, very similar to a Lantana and All Season Rooms enclosed our. They did a ver good job, no leaks, no problems, they have a line of windows that carries a "transferrable" lifetime warranty that the others do not offer. They also gave us a better price than Custom Windows. Also, if you are going to do it be sure to get argon filled double pane glass, single pane doesn't do much more than keep the rain out.
